Walking Next to the River

Which side of the moss is on the tree?

 

Hypothetically, if I was walking next to the river (which is true), and if was lost (which is true, sort of), I should be able to tell which direction the moss is on the tree.

What do you do when the moss goes all the way around the trees? That is just as helpful as a spinning compass.

 

The Internet says, which it is always true, the moss grows on the North of the trees.

Except in the South hemisphere when the moss would be on the South side of the trees.

 

What about in the Equator?
